Description

The MBW GP1600 is a robust all-purpose plate compactor with 400mm wide base plate. Powered by a Honda GX120 engine it is reliable and offers excellent performance and productivity. The upright handle gives the operator maximum control to ensure safe and efficient operation on the job site.

The GP1600 features a low maintenance exciter unit and robust construction for increased durability and reduced maintenance needs. The lightweight, high-performance design makes the GP1600 an excellent choice for small to medium applications. They are ideal for use on granular soils and asphalt, for building patios, driveways, block paving, garage extensions etc. The GP1600 can compact lift depths of up to 10 inches (25cm). Optional water spray kit and neoprene mat kit are available for added versatility and convenience.
